4 - BLOCK OR CONCRETE WALL
4.1 Block or Concrete Wall
Method A (Below Grade /
Basement)
1. Frame wall.
2. Add mass insulation (optional).
3. Staple Reective Air to 2 x 4 studs, every
6” (overlapping seams).
4. Use foil tape to join the seams.
5. Horizontally mount ring strips.
6. Install drywall.
4.2 Block or Concrete Wall
Method B
1. Apply 2 x 3 strapping running
vertically (at 16” on centre) running the
length of the wall.
2. Measure working area where
Reective Air will be applied.
3. Fasten the Reective Air to the stud
facing using 1/2” staples every 4” - 6”.
4. Ensure that all seams are securely
taped using reective tape.
5. Fasten the interior nish to the strapping using approved construction methods.
